AIT vs CR: by the numbers
- •AIT is the larger company ($12.51B vs $12.07B market cap).
- •AIT trades at the lower trailing earnings multiple (30.90 vs 36.58 P/E), one valuation lens rather than an overall verdict.
- •CR converts more revenue to profit (12.97% vs 8.35% net margin).
- •AIT grew revenue faster over the past five years (8.95% vs -3.27% CAGR).
- •AIT pays the higher dividend yield (0.59% vs 0.46%).
